Author: interruptpro Added: Sun, 04 Mar 2007 16:27:27 -0800 Duration: 1627This episode shows how diversity and multiculturalism is celebrated in Duval County Public Schools. Top teachers segment profiles two teachers from Pine Forest Elementary School for the Arts as they combine research, writing and art assignments to teach their kids about Indonesian culture. Star Students segment features profiles of two students of diverse backgrounds who've received prestigious scholarships. Top Programs segment profiles two ways students are exposed to different cultures in Duval County Public Schools; Salsa Club and ESOL program.
